Mar 31, 2022 · the best overall substitute. When it comes to the best substitute for both baking and cooking light brown sugar is the winner. 1. Light Brown Sugar. Light brown sugar has a similar taste (although not identical) and sweetness level to coconut sugar. Brown sugar can be either unrefined or refined.

Try our Symptom Checker Got any other symptoms?...Apr 28, 2020 · For maple syrup, honey, agave, and brown rice syrup use 1 cup minus 2 tablespoons for each cup of sugar called for. You’ll also need to add 1/4 teaspoon baking soda for each cup and reduce liquid in your recipe by 3 tablespoons. Liquid sweeteners will also alter the browning of baked treats, so lower the oven temperature by 25°F. Our coconut sugar is rich in essential minerals and aminos acids and can be a 1:1 substitute for refined cane sugar ; USDA ORGANIC: Non-GMO Project Verified, Gluten Free, Vegan, Kosher, Low GI, Keto, Fair Trade and Unrefined. …Coconut palm sugar is a versatile substitute for conventional cane sugar for most baking purposes. It is less sweet than cane sugar but more flavorful, with a molasses-like flavor similar to brown sugar, and in many cases the quantity of sugar can be reduced by up to 25 percent without altering the end result.
